The Tiger Lillies (GB)

,,The trio of the castrated criminal anarchist brechtian blues” – maybe this is the shortest way to characterize the undefinable, theatrical world of the Tiger Lillies. The songs of the band reach the deepest level of England-life: they are stories of prostitutes, people addicted to drugs, thiefs, failed ones, sung beautifully, as if they talked about angels. Their music mix opera and gipsy melodies altogether surprisingly, but the quality that makes them very different from any others, is the amazing emotional introspection and rough passion of their performance.
As the band is impossible to define into straight type of music, they never became commercially successful or well-known in wide spectrum. They describe themselves as the ’band for famous people’, because the fans of them include Marilyn Manson, Mel Brooks, Barry Humphries, Terry Gilliam or Matt Groening from the Simpsons. These people have their ’craziness’ and radical self in common.

The vocalist, Martyn Jacques spent 7 years living above a brothel in the Soho, thus witnessing the daily struggles of suburbia, along with the bohemian city folk, both serving as inspiration for his music. He trained himself to be an opera singer for 7 years, developing his characteristic falsetto voice, which we are lucky enough to ear-witness at their concerts, guiding us through the deepest swamps of England: the tales of whores, drug addicts and thieves come to life.

Band members:
Martyn Jacques - vocals, accordion, harmonica
Adrian Huge - drums, percussion and backing vocals
Adrian Stout - double bass, musical saw and backing vocals
